The Royal Opera To Stage Mark-Anthony Turnage’s ‘Coraline’ Adaptation

The Royal Opera has announced Mark-Anthony Turnage’s new stagework “Coraline,” an opera for family audiences due for premiere at the Barbican Theatre in March 2018. The opera will be an adaptation of the much-loved classic fantasy tale by Neil Gaiman. Aletta Collins will stage the opera with Sian Edwards conducting the Britten Sinfonia. Angela Gheorghiu Celebrates Her 25th Anniversary At The Royal Opera House

Angela Gheorghiu celebrated her 25th anniversary and 150th performance at the Royal Opera on Feb. 7, opening night of Cilea’s “Adriana Lecouvreur” The occasion marked the first revival of the 2010 production, which Gheorghiu opened alongside Jonas Kaufmann and Olga Borodina.
